Ingredients for Shrimp Porridge For 5 people
Rice 100 gr Dried shrimp 20 gr Fresh shrimp 30 gr Coconut milk 200 ml Young coconut water 200 ml Green onion tops 1 stalk Fish sauce 2 tablespoons Cilantro A little Common seasoning A little (pepper/ salt/ seasoning powder)

How to choose fresh shrimp
- Fresh shrimp have a transparent outer shell, smell salty like seawater, and their tails stick together.
- Avoid buying shrimp that feel slimy when touched, and whose bodies are bent instead of straight.
- If you press lightly with your finger and feel something gritty under the shell, do not buy them.
- Absolutely do not buy shrimp with spread tails, as these have been injected with chemicals or water to make them plump.

How to make Porridge
-
Wash rice and cook porridge
Wash the rice lightly in 2 rinses to clean.
Add the rice into a pot with 1 liter of water along with 20g of dried shrimp, put it on the stove and cook over medium heat.
-
Prepare and pound shrimp
Fresh shrimp, peel, remove the head, and rinse briefly. Place the shrimp in a large bowl with 1 teaspoon of salt, gently squeeze and rub to clean the shrimp’s slime, then rinse with cold water. Rinse again with 200ml of young coconut water.
Use a towel to pat the shrimp dry. Place the shrimp in a mortar and pound until fine, then add 1 stalk of green onion to pound together.
Season the shrimp paste with 1/2 teaspoon of seasoning, 1 tablespoon of fish sauce, 1/2 teaspoon of pepper, and continue to pound until the seasoning is mixed into the shrimp.
-
Cook the porridge
When the porridge is soft and the grains have expanded, you add each shrimp cake into the pot with 1 tablespoon of fish sauce, 2 teaspoons of seasoning, and 1/2 teaspoon of salt, stirring well.
When you see the shrimp cakes are cooked and firm, gradually pour in 200ml of coconut milk, stirring continuously.
Finally, taste and adjust the seasoning to your liking, and the dish is complete. Serve the porridge in a bowl, sprinkle some chopped green onion and pepper on top for a delicious and visually appealing touch.

The porridge has a fragrant, rich coconut flavor, paired with chewy and sweet shrimp cakes, garnished with the green of chopped onions and a bit of pepper, enhancing the dish’s flavors.
